Let it be said that a meeting of all the opposition parties against the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) government of Punjab was held in Jalandhar. Meanwhile, Navjot Singh Sidhu and Bikram Singh Majithia, who were bitter rivals of each other, hugged each other. After which Chief Minister Bhagwant Mann expressed his displeasure at the gathering of the opposition parties. Chief Minister Mann had told the political opponents who had now gathered together to lick the same plate.

Chief Minister Mann had said in a tweet that, when…those who feed bread to General Dirs, those who set up tanks at religious places, those who insult Guru Sahib Ji, those who fight the country in the name of religion, those who make anti-farmer laws, smugglers Those who put them in cars, who clap their hands, who earn money from the memorials of martyrs, all of them are tough, they call it “licking of the same plate”.
